Electronic Poker Tactics
Like 21, cards are chosen from a limited selection of cards. As a result you can employ a guide to log cards given out. Knowing which cards already played provides you insight of cards left to be given out. Be sure to understand how many decks the game you decide on relies on to be sure that you make credible decisions.
The hands you wager on in a round of poker in a table game may not be the identical hands you intend to wager on on an electronic poker game. To magnify your profits, you should go after the much more effective hands even more often, even if it means dismissing on a couple of tiny hands. In the long haul these sacrifices will certainly pay for themselves.
Video Poker shares a handful of schemes with video slots too. For one, you make sure to bet the max coins on each and every hand. Once you finally do hit the top prize it will payoff. Scoring the big prize with just fifty percent of the max bet is undoubtedly to dishearten. If you are playing at a dollar machine and cannot commit to gamble with the max, switch to a 25 cent machine and wager with maximum coins there. On a dollar game $.75 isn’t the same as $.75 on a 25 cent machine.
Also, like slots, Video Poker is decidedly arbitrary. Cards and replacement cards are allotted numbers. When the computer is at rest it goes through these numbers hundreds of thousands of times per second, when you press deal or draw it pauses on a number and deals the card assigned to that number. This dispels the dream that a machine can become ‘ready’ to line up a jackpot or that just before hitting a great hand it might tighten up. Every hand is just as likely as any other to profit.
Before sitting down at an electronic poker machine you should read the pay out tables to identify the most big-hearted. Do not be cheap on the review. In caseyou forgot, "Understanding is half the battle!"
